Document 1800Certification of payment; $171.44 to Edward Carrington, Supervisor of Virginia, on account of commissions on receiving and paying monies from Department of War, printing advertisements, proposals for contracts, postage, and public letters.

Accountants Office
February 1 1800
I Certify that there is due to Dr James Graham the sum of Two hundred — seventy two dollars & [undecipherable] being for Medicine, furnished & attendance on the Recruits at Lynchaburg Virginia, from 20 August to 31 December 1799 inclusive, agreeable to the Certificates of Dr Shippers admitted by the Secretary of War — Att.
$. 100.272.83
The Secretary of War.
February 3d 1800
I Certify that there is due to [undecipherable] Gonzales Interpreter to the 6 Nations & Iroquois the sum of Three hundred Dollars being for Salary from 1 February 1799 to the 31 March 1800 ince which sum is to be paid to Mrs [undecipherable] Chaptor by order of said Gonzales —
$1 300 —
